You want to commend Claire Sinclair for her maturity, grace and articulation. Then, at that very moment, she uncorks the following: “I’m not sure how mature I am, really. I still feel like I have a crap load of growing up to do.”

Ah, out of the mouths of babes.

I kid, of course. The 2011 Playboy Playmate of the Year, Sinclair turned 21 over the past few days in Las Vegas, a place she relishes and, not long ago, wanted to make her home. Months ago, Sinclair sought to parlay her Playboy affiliation into an entertainment career, similar to how Holly Madison made a life of it here after her stint as a girlfriend of Hugh Hefner and cast member on the reality TV show “The Girls Next Door.”

It seems ages ago that Madison was not yet a Las Vegas resident, so effectively has she ascended to such exalted status as to pose for the updated Miss Atomic Bomb photo. She came here to become Miss Las Vegas, and it’s difficult to dispute that she doesn’t deserve that title.

That will not be the path forged by Sinclair, who is hunting for new homes in Los Angeles after doing some looky-loo investigation of the Las Vegas real-estate market. She will be doing a lot of work here over the next few months, making appearances at nightclubs and pool parties, essentially working as a model for events up and down the Strip. She also is a spokeswoman for Bettie Page Clothing.

“I’ll be doing a lot of club promotions, going back and forth at least once every two weeks,” Sinclair said. “I’ll be out there a lot.”

During her recent trip, she sampled a lot of nightlife. She hit the Frankie Moreno show at the Stratosphere last Thursday (in what has since become known as “Bat Night”), dined with Madison at Golden Steer Steak House (feeding meat-eating customers on West Sahara Avenue and San Francisco Street since 1958) and hosting her officially sanctioned birthday party at Crazy Horse III late Saturday night and into early Sunday morning.

Sinclair is unspecific about how she’ll spring from Playboy Playmate status to something a little more sustainable. Her link to the Playboy brand is waning, and her tumultuous relationship with Marston Hefner, Hugh Hefner's son, ended acrimoniously when Marston pleaded Tuesday to corporal injury to a spouse or cohabitant after an altercation at the couple's Pasadena, Calif., apartment in February.

Speaking of her professional relationship with Playboy, Sinclair says, “It’s just becoming more blatantly obvious that it’s time to take things in a different direction. You can’t ride that train forever. It’s very much that you have that month, that year, and that’s it. You’re done for that period of time, and you have to go on to something else.”

Whatever that is, Las Vegas will play a significant role. Get used to seeing even more of Claire Sinclair.
